Transaction 177c67764f7f3a49a245575d4be7193ef04a9016d1bb09c971cd7ae18c90ac12
1 Input
1 Output
-
177c67764f7f3a49a245575d4be7193ef04a9016d1bb09c971cd7ae18c90ac12:0
- value
- 15015623
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e1f3a5d5252ea7af954113df467fee2e024c682
- address
- bc1qnc0n5h2j2t484725zy7lgel7utszf35zlthhux